Alfresco Ldap为用户创建一个组文件夹作为主文件夹

时间:2015-07-16 09:21:00

标签: alfresco openldap alfresco-share alfresco-ldap

我正在使用Alfresco-LDAP将我的所有ldap用户迁移到Alfresco服务。

到目前为止,我实现了所有用户的转移,但对于每个用户而言,在Alfresco中为他们创建的主文件夹是他的名字,我想要的是为ldap组的所有成员共享一个文件夹,因为我有多个组并且该组的每个用户只能从该组获取文件。

这是属性

^(?:(?=\d*[a-z]\d*$)(?=.*[0-9])(?:[a-z0-9]){1,5}|[0-9]{1,4})$

我读了Alfresco文档http://wiki.alfresco.com/wiki/Security_and_Authentication#Creating_home_spaces_-_from_1.4_onwards 但似乎没有考虑我想做的事情。

有什么建议吗?

1 个答案:

答案 0 :(得分:1)

遗憾的是,对于支持特定空间的群组,没有可配置的HomeFolderProvider。你需要用Java创建自己的HomeFolderProvider。开箱即用你可以使用companyHomeFolderProvider,如果你想禁用homefolder功能,通常会使用它。用户对象要求用户主页能够登录,并且解决方法是为其设置root(company_home)。

秒。

[1] https://wiki.alfresco.com/wiki/Security_and_Authentication#Creating_home_spaces_-_from_1.4_onwards

[2] Disable the user home folder creation